When it comes to choosing the right safety footwear, women often have unique needs and preferences compared to men. Whether you work in construction, healthcare, or any other industry where safety is a top priority, having the right footwear can make all the difference in keeping you safe and comfortable on the job. Here are some top tips for selecting the best safety footwear for women.
1. Consider the Type of Work You Do
The first step in selecting safety footwear for women is to consider the type of work you do. If you work in an environment where you are constantly on your feet or exposed to potential hazards, such as heavy machinery or sharp objects, you will need safety footwear that offers the right level of protection. For example, steel-toed boots are highly recommended for those working in construction or manufacturing environments, while slip-resistant shoes are ideal for healthcare workers who may encounter spills on a regular basis.
2. Choose the Right Fit
Just like regular shoes, safety footwear for women should fit properly in order to provide adequate protection and support. Make sure to try on different styles and sizes to find the best fit for your feet. Look for safety footwear with adjustable straps or laces that allow you to customize the fit to your liking. It’s also important to consider the width of the shoe, as women’s feet tend to be narrower than men’s.
3. Prioritize Comfort
Comfort is key when it comes to safety footwear for women. Since you’ll likely be wearing your work shoes for long hours at a time, it’s important to choose a pair that feels comfortable and supportive. Look for safety footwear with cushioned insoles, arch support, and shock-absorbing materials to help reduce fatigue and prevent foot pain. Additionally, choose shoes with a breathable lining to keep your feet cool and dry throughout the day.

5. Check Safety Ratings
When shopping for safety footwear for women, be sure to check the safety ratings and certifications of each shoe. Look for footwear that meets or exceeds industry standards for safety, such as ASTM or OSHA requirements. Shoes with safety features like slip-resistant soles, puncture-resistant midsoles, and electrical hazard protection are essential for keeping you safe on the job.
6. Consider Your Environment
Another important factor to consider when selecting safety footwear for women is the specific environment in which you work. If you work outdoors or in wet conditions, you’ll need waterproof or water-resistant shoes to keep your feet dry. On the other hand, if you work in a hot environment, choose safety footwear with breathable materials to help regulate temperature and prevent sweating.
